UIndy is a solid choice among schools offering liberal arts general studies. Specifically, it ranked #238 out of 483 schools by College Factual. It is also ranked #7 in Indiana.
In the most recent year for which we have data, University of Indianapolis awarded 24 bachelor’s degrees in liberal arts general studies.
Liberal Arts General Studies majors who earn their bachelor’s degree from UIndy go on to jobs where they make a median salary of $49,359 a year. This is lower than $60,639, the median for all majors at UIndy.
While getting their bachelor’s degree at UIndy, liberal arts general studies students borrow a median amount of $31,000 in student loans. This is higher than $26,699, the typical median for all majors at UIndy.

Among recent graduates, 46% of liberal arts general studies bachelor’s degrees went to men and 54% went to women.
The largest share of liberal arts general studies bachelor’s degree graduates at UIndy are White. About 50% of graduates fell into this category.
The following table and chart show the ethnic background for students who recently graduated from University of Indianapolis with a bachelor’s in liberal arts general studies.
| Ethnic Background | Number of Students |
|---|---|
| Asian | 1 |
| Black or African American | 7 |
| Hispanic or Latino | 1 |
| White | 12 |
| Non-Resident Aliens | 0 |
| Other Races | 3 |
